2006 Other BMW Models White Smoke from BMW Diesel

Smells problem
2006 Other BMW Models 6 cyl Two Wheel Drive 92000 miles

Hi. I have just bought a BMW 530d Sport, as seen, from an auction and after driving the car for 10 minutes from cold, heavy white clouds are emitted from the exhaust which smell terribly: I cannot identify the smell. The car sounds and drives normally and after a few minutes the white clouds and their smell disappear. I would be very interested in any technical ideas you may have. Thanks.

Diesel engines that emit white smoke are experiencing incomplete combustion, watch any of them during a cold start and they will all do the same thing, white stinky smoke. If it is sweet smelling or does not quit after warm-up, then you can go to the next diagnostic level.
